ZIP 29440 and ZIP 29449 are ZIP Code areas in South Carolina.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
ZIP 29440 has the higher population (26,419 vs 7,761 in ZIP 29449). ZIP 29449 has the higher median household income ($67,250 vs $54,926 in ZIP 29440). ZIP 29449 has the higher median home value ($404,600 vs $160,400 in ZIP 29440).
Population, income & housing
| ZIP 29440 | ZIP 29449 |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 26,419 | 7,761 |
| Median age | 45.9 yrs | 48.4 yrs |
| Median household income | $54,926 | $67,250 |
| Median home value | $160,400 | $404,600 |
| Median gross rent | $912 | $1,050 |
| Housing units | 13,845 | 3,702 |
| Homeownership rate | 81.7% | 91.7%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 23.1% | 33.0% |
| Unemployment rate | 5.4% | 4.7% |
Trends (ACS 5-year, 2019–2023)
| ZIP 29440 | ZIP 29449 |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 27,664 → 26,419 (-4.5%) | 8,072 → 7,761 (-3.9%) |
| Median household income | $40,637 → $54,926 (+35.2%) | $47,323 → $67,250 (+42.1%) |
| Median home value | $131,800 → $160,400 (+21.7%) | $207,400 → $404,600 (+95.1%) |
| Median gross rent | $792 → $912 (+15.2%) | $714 → $1,050 (+47.1%) |
